中文摘要:
      研究电子束辐照预硫化工艺对全钢子午线轮胎过渡层胶性能的影响。结果表明,全钢子午线轮胎过渡层胶片经电子束辐照后,生胶强力和门尼粘度均有不同程度的提高,胶料的硫化速度和硫化胶的力学性能及胶片剥离力基本不变,钢丝抽出力有一定程度的下降,成品轮胎的过渡层渗胶情况得到改善。
英文摘要:
      The effect of electron beam irradiation prevulcanization process on the properties of transition compound for all-steel radial tire was studied.The results showed that after electron beam irradiation,the strength and Mooney viscosity of compound were improved,curing speed of compound,mechanical properties of vulcanizates and the film peeling force changed little,steel pull-out force reduced to a certain extent,and the adhesive property of transition layer of the finished tire could be improved.
